Ce que les acheteurs doivent savoir avant de se procurer des vis à métaux fraisées DIN 965
DIN 965 screws are machine screws with a countersunk head. They are normally installed into tapped holes, threaded inserts, or matching nuts, so buyers should not treat them as self tapping screws. For bulk orders, the purchasing team should confirm diameter, length, head angle, recess type, thread pitch, material, finish, and packing quantity before production. Explication du matériau et de la qualité
Carbon steel DIN 965 countersunk machine screws are often selected for equipment covers, panels, brackets, and indoor assemblies where cost and stable thread fit are important. Class 4.8 is common for light-duty fastening, while class 8.8 may be reviewed when higher strength is required by the drawing.

Guide de sélection de finition de surface
Zinc plating is widely used for bulk DIN 965 machine screw orders because it provides a clean appearance and basic corrosion resistance. Black oxide is often chosen for indoor machinery, fixtures, and equipment where a dark surface is preferred. Nickel plating may be requested for appearance-sensitive assemblies.

Fabrication et contrôle qualité
Bulk DIN 965 production requires stable control from wire material to packing. The process may include material preparation, cold heading, recess forming, thread rolling, heat treatment when required, surface treatment, dimensional inspection, and final packing. For large quantities, the main purchasing risks are mixed sizes, wrong recess type, inconsistent finish, thread damage, and unclear carton marks.
Points de contrôle communs
- Confirm standard, diameter, length, drive recess, and thread pitch before production.
- Check countersunk head profile so the screw seats correctly in the prepared hole.
- Verify thread fit with gauge checks or mating components when required.
- Review surface finish appearance and coating requirement before mass packing.
- Séparez les cartons par taille, matériau, finition, numéro de lot et code article client.

Are DIN 965 screws measured the same way as pan head screws?
No. Countersunk screw length is normally measured from the top of the head to the screw end, while pan head screw length is usually measured from under the head to the end.
